Number one; unity; highest rank
Aceyn is a modern phonetic variation of the name Ace, which originated as a vocabulary word for the highest-ranking playing card or a top-tier expert. It derives from the Old French word 'as', which itself comes from the Latin 'as', meaning a single unit or copper coin. The suffix '-yn' is a contemporary stylistic addition used to create a two-syllable name with a trendy, rhythmic sound.
